Abstract
本实用新型公开了一种液流控制装置,包括连接在容器出液口处的软管,其特征在于:所述的软管外侧设有通过将软管夹扁控制软管内液流流量的控制机构。本实用新型目的是克服了现有技术的不足,提供一种维修方便,结构简单的外压软管的液流控制装置。
The utility model discloses a liquid flow control device, including a hose connected to a liquid outlet of a container, characterized in that a control mechanism is provided on the outside of the hose to control the flow rate of the liquid in the hose by clamping the hose flat. The utility model aims to overcome the shortcomings of the prior art and provide a liquid flow control device of an external pressure hose with easy maintenance and simple structure.
Description
[technical field]
The utility model relates to a kind of liquid flow control device.
[background technique]
Bag is washed the liquid control device that the plate machine is used by plate when producing at present, adopts the overcurrent valve that liquid is carried out throttling, and valve is by electromagnetic valve.Liquid outlet quantity instability, the not even situation of fluid are appearring in this solenoid valve easily when hydraulic pressure is not enough; When finishing production operation, because the overcurrent pipeline configuration is comparatively complicated in the solenoid valve, the cleaning difficulty is bigger at every turn; When the logical liquid problem of line clogging or other occurring, often machine to be opened, can overhaul after solenoid valve is dismantled fully, directly have influence on the timely use of equipment.
[model utility content]
The utility model purpose is to have overcome the deficiencies in the prior art, and the liquid flow control device of external pressure flexible pipe a kind of easy to maintenance, simple in structure is provided.
The utility model is achieved through the following technical solutions:
A kind of liquid flow control device comprises the flexible pipe 1 that is connected container 10 liquid outlet places, it is characterized in that: described flexible pipe 1 outside is provided with by the control mechanism 2 with liquid stream flow in the flat control flexible pipe 1 of flexible pipe 1 folder.
Described liquid flow control device, it is characterized in that: described control mechanism 2 comprises the pipe seat 201 that is fixed on container 10 outer walls, described pipe seat 201 is provided with the radial indentation 2011 with described flexible pipe 1 coupling, described radial indentation 2011 communicates with the inner chamber of described pipe seat 201, described flexible pipe 1 is stuck in the described radial indentation 2011, one end solenoid valve 3 of described pipe seat 201, the valve rod 301 of described solenoid valve 3 can be from the flat described flexible pipe 1 of described pipe seat 201 inner chamber crushing clamps.
Aforesaid liquid flow control device is characterized in that: described solenoid valve 3 is arranged on container inside, and described pipe seat 201 is arranged on the outside of container.
Aforesaid liquid flow control device is characterized in that: described flexible pipe 1 is made by transparent material.
Compared with prior art, the utility model has following advantage:
The utility model adopts the control mode of external pressure flexible pipe, simple in structure, easy to maintenance, after the solenoid valve that the external pressure tube mode is controlled is changed and is finished, liquid by the time no longer enter in the solenoid valve, but solenoid valve squeezing tube closed hose path when crossing flexible pipe by flow of liquid stops flow of fluid to arrive the purpose of control flow rate, after manufacturing operation is finished liquid-transport pipe-line is extracted to connect from solenoid valve and cleans the water source and directly wash.
